Ralph Evans, a prize winner in the 1982 VII International Tchaikovsky Competition in Moscow, performs the Tchaikovsky violin concerto during the finals on July 4, 1982, with the State Orchestra of the USSR conducted by Pavel Kogan. Evans has been first violinist of the Fine Arts Quartet since December 1982.
